In a heartwarming display of intergenerational admiration, legendary performer Barbra Streisand has publicly lauded pop sensation Ariana Grande, highlighting her exceptional vocal talent and diverse artistic abilities. Following their collaboration on Streisand's latest album, "The Secret of Life: Partners, Volume Two," Streisand took to social media to express her profound respect and pride for Grande's artistry, recognizing her as a unique voice in contemporary music and a versatile entertainer capable of captivating audiences through various mediums.
Streisand's praise stemmed from Grande's contribution to the track "One Heart, One Voice," featured on the recently released duet album. This album, a follow-up to her 2014 project "Partners," showcases Streisand alongside a diverse array of musical talents including Hozier, Sam Smith, and Paul McCartney. The veteran artist emphasized Grande's distinctive voice, describing it as unparalleled, and commended her for possessing a wide range of skills beyond just singing, encompassing acting, dancing, and comedic timing. This comprehensive appreciation underscores Streisand's recognition of Grande's multifaceted career, which mirrors her own journey across music, film, and theater.
The Instagram post also featured a cherished photograph of the two artists, taken during Grande's "Thank U, Next" era in 2019. This image captured a memorable moment when Grande surprised audiences by joining Streisand on stage at the United Center in Chicago, where they performed a powerful rendition of "No More Tears (Enough Is Enough)," a classic hit originally recorded by Streisand and Donna Summer in 1979. This shared history of live performance further solidified their artistic connection and mutual respect.
Beyond their musical collaboration, Streisand's comments extended to Grande's recent hosting appearance on "Saturday Night Live," where she also promoted her role as Glinda in the upcoming film "Wicked: For Good." Streisand specifically praised Grande's performance on the show, noting her comedic prowess and radiant presence. This nod to Grande's acting endeavors suggests a broader recognition of her artistic trajectory, which seems to follow a similar path to Streisand's own illustrious career, embracing both musical and cinematic achievements.
The bond between these two celebrated artists might soon extend beyond the recording studio and past performances. There is speculation about a potential on-screen reunion in the forthcoming film "Focker-in-Law," the fourth installment in the beloved "Meet the Parents" franchise. Ariana Grande is confirmed to star in the movie, slated for release in November 2026. Given Streisand's significant role as Rosalind “Roz” Focker in the previous two films, "Meet the Fockers" and "Little Fockers," fans are eagerly anticipating an official announcement regarding her participation, which would undoubtedly mark another exciting chapter in their collaborative journey and career parallels.
